家庭网络资源的革命性利用

在数字化时代,个人计算能力和网络资源的边界正在被不断突破,传统观念中,家庭宽带仅作为互联网接入的通道,而闲置的个人电脑则局限于日常办公与娱乐,随着开源技术的发展和硬件性能的提升,将普通家庭宽带转化为具备基础服务能力的私有服务器,已成为一项极具性价比的技术实践,这种不仅能够充分挖掘现有硬件潜力,还能为个人或小型团队提供定制化网络服务,开启家庭数据中心的新可能。
技术可行性:硬件与软件的协同支撑
实现普通宽带向服务器的转变,首先需要评估现有硬件的承载能力,现代家用电脑配备的多核处理器、大容量内存及固态硬盘,已能满足基础服务的需求,一台配备4核CPU、8GB内存和256GB SSD的电脑,可流畅运行轻量级服务器操作系统,网络层面,虽然家庭宽带上行带宽通常有限(一般在1050Mbps),但通过合理配置服务端口与协议,仍可满足文件共享、博客托管等低带宽需求,软件方面,Linux发行版如Ubuntu Server、CentOS等免费操作系统,搭配Docker容器化技术,可大幅简化服务部署流程,实现即插即用的服务器环境。
核心应用场景:从个人需求到小型服务
-
私有云存储与文件共享
通过部署Nextcloud或ownCloud等开源软件,可将家庭电脑转化为个人云盘,相较于第三方云服务,私有云具备数据完全掌控、无存储费用等优势,结合内网穿透技术(如frp、Ngrok),即使在外部网络也能安全访问文件,实现跨设备的无缝同步。 -
轻量级网站与博客托管
利用LAMP(Linux+Apache+MySQL+PHP)或LNMP技术栈,可低成本搭建个人网站,WordPress等内容管理系统进一步降低了建站门槛,适合技术博客、作品集展示等场景,动态域名解析(DDNS)服务的应用,使得服务器可通过固定域名访问,摆脱公网IP的限制。 -
家庭媒体与娱乐中心
通过Plex或Jellyfin等媒体服务器软件,可将本地影视资源转化为流媒体服务,支持多设备同时观看,配合智能电视、手机等终端,构建家庭私有影院系统,避免第三方平台的广告干扰与会员费用。
-
开发与测试环境
对于开发者,家庭服务器可作为代码仓库(Git服务器)、持续集成(CI)环境或容器镜像仓库,通过虚拟化技术(如KVM、VirtualBox),可并行运行多个操作系统,满足跨平台开发需求。
实践步骤:从零搭建家庭服务器
-
硬件准备与环境配置
选择性能稳定的电脑作为主机,安装Linux服务器操作系统,通过命令行界面更新系统并安装必要的服务组件,确保基础网络连通性。 -
网络优化与安全加固
在路由器中设置端口转发,将外部请求映射至服务器内网IP,启用防火墙(如iptables、firewalld)仅开放必要端口,并配置SSH密钥登录替代密码,提升安全性。 -
服务部署与容器化
根据需求选择对应服务软件,例如通过Docker一键部署WordPress或Nextcloud,容器化部署可实现服务隔离与快速迁移,简化后续维护工作。 -
动态域名与远程访问
注册DDNS服务(如花生壳、Cloudflare),将动态变化的公网IP与域名绑定,结合HTTPS证书(Let's Encrypt),确保数据传输加密,防止中间人攻击。
注意事项:家庭服务器的局限性

尽管家庭宽带服务器具备诸多优势,但仍需注意其固有局限性:上行带宽瓶颈可能影响服务响应速度;家庭网络的稳定性不及专业数据中心,需配备UPS电源应对断电风险;长期运行产生的硬件损耗与电费成本也需纳入考量,部分ISP(互联网服务提供商)禁止家庭网络提供对外服务,需提前查阅用户协议,避免违规风险。
边缘计算与家庭网络的融合
随着5G与边缘计算技术的发展,家庭宽带服务器的应用场景将进一步拓展,结合边缘节点计算能力,可实现低延迟的本地数据处理,如智能家居设备联动、实时视频分析等,通过社区级Mesh网络与边缘云协同,多个家庭服务器可形成分布式计算集群,共同提供更强大的公共服务,彻底重构个人与网络的关系。
FAQs
Q1: 家庭宽带服务器是否适合运行高流量网站?
A1: 不适合,家庭宽带上行带宽通常较低(一般不超过50Mbps),且网络稳定性较差,难以承受高并发访问,若需搭建公开网站,建议选择云服务器或虚拟主机,以确保服务可用性与用户体验。
Q2: 如何保障家庭服务器的数据安全?
A2: 可通过以下措施提升安全性:1)定期更新系统与服务软件,修复漏洞;2)启用防火墙并限制非必要端口访问;3)使用强密码与SSH密钥认证;4)配置自动数据备份,并将备份文件存储至异地或云端;5)监控服务器日志,及时发现异常访问行为。
